Partager via


TABLE_PRIVILEGES (Transact-SQL)

Renvoie une ligne pour chaque privilège de table accordé à ou par l'utilisateur actuel dans la base de données active.

Pour extraire des informations de ces vues, spécifiez le nom complet **INFORMATION_SCHEMA.**view_name.

S'applique à : SQL Server (SQL Server 2008 via la version actuelle, Base de données SQL Windows Azure (version initiale via la version actuelle.

Nom de la colonne

Type de données

Description

GRANTOR

nvarchar(128)

Personne qui accorde le privilège

GRANTEE

nvarchar(128)

Personne qui reçoit le privilège

TABLE_CATALOG

nvarchar(128)

Qualificateur de la table.

TABLE_SCHEMA

nvarchar(128)

Nom du schéma qui contient la table.

Important

N'utilisez pas les vues INFORMATION_SCHEMA pour déterminer le schéma d'un objet.La seule méthode fiable pour rechercher le schéma d'un objet est d'interroger l'affichage catalogue sys.objects.

TABLE_NAME

sysname

Nom de la table.

PRIVILEGE_TYPE

varchar(10)

Type de privilège

IS_GRANTABLE

varchar(3)

Indique si le bénéficiaire peut accorder des autorisations à d'autres personnes.

Voir aussi

Référence

Vues système (Transact-SQL)

Vues de schémas d'informations (Transact-SQL)

sys.objects (Transact-SQL)

sys.database_permissions (Transact-SQL)

sys.server_permissions (Transact-SQL)